vue npm run dev 报vite not fund
时间: 2024-11-02 07:08:42 浏览: 6
当你运行 `npm run dev` 命令在 Vue.js 项目中遇到 "vite not found" 错误时,这通常意味着 Node.js 安装的 Vite 模块没有找到。Vite 是一个现代的前端构建工具,Vue CLI 3.x 及以上版本默认使用它作为默认构建系统。
解决这个问题可以按照以下步骤尝试:
1. **确认安装**:
- 确保已经全局安装了 Vite,可以用 `npm install -g vite` 或者 `yarn global add vite` 来检查是否安装。
2. **项目依赖**:
- 在项目目录下,查看 `package.json` 文件,确认是否有 `"devDependencies"` 中包含 Vite 的依赖项。如果没有,运行 `npm install` 或 `yarn` 来安装。
3. **配置文件**:
- 查看 `.vue.config.js`(如果存在),确保 `transpileDependencies` 和 `buildOptimizer` 设置正确,不会排除 Vite 相关库。
4. **更新 CLI**:
- 如果是 Vue CLI 3,确保使用的是最新版本,可以通过 `npm install -g @vue/cli` 更新。
5. **清理缓存**:
- 清除 NPM 缓存,用 `npm cache clean --force` 或者 `rimraf node_modules` 清理本地模块。
6. **重启终端**:
- 有时候只是因为命令行未刷新,重启终端试试。
如果上述步骤都不能解决问题,可能是环境变量设置错误或者有其他第三方插件冲突,需要进一步排查。记得在遇到问题时提供完整的错误信息,以便更准确地定位原因。
阅读全文